Giollabuidhe is a Gaelic name that means "yellow-haired lad". It is a masculine name that is commonly used in Ireland and Scottish. The name is pronounced as "GIL-uh-BOO-ee" with the emphasis on the first syllable. The name is composed of two Gaelic words, "giolla" which means "lad" and "buí" which means "yellow".
